Puducherry Congress depicts Lt Governor Kiran Bedi as Adolf Hitler, 'Maa Kali'

Congress had organised a condemnation rally against Bedi and Central Government for nominating three BJP MLAs to Puducherry assembly.

The tussle between Puducherry Lt. Governor Kiran Bedi and the ruling-Congress took an ugly turn on Thursday as posters portraying the former IPS officer as Adolf Hitler and 'Maa Kali' surfaced in the city.

Bedi tweeted the poster allegedly put up by Manveli Congress Committee which portrayed Bedi as Nazi leader Adolf Hitler and the Goddess of destruction-Maha kaali'.

Congress posters show Lt Governor Kiran Bedi as Adolf Hitler, 'Maa Kali'

RKR Anandraman, Congress MLA of Manveli constituency, had organised a condemnation rally against Bedi and Central Government for nominating three BJP MLAs to Puducherry assembly.

He told reporters that the demonstration was also to urge the Centre to recall Lt Governor Bedi for "functioning undemocratically and taking a negative stand in implementing various welfare schemes evolved by the territorial government".

Puducherry Chief Minister V Narayanasamy accompanied by PCC chief and PWD Minister A Namassivayam, party MLAs and functionaries participated in the demonstration held at neighbouring Thavalakuppam village.
